Overview

Situated in Normandie, France, Fontaine-la-Mallet is a village. Recent open-data figures place its population at about 2,635. On the world map it falls within the Eastern Hemisphere, specifically at 49.536°, 0.146°. Administratively it falls within the 28 province. Solar-resource estimates put the area at about 1,168 kWh/m² of solar irradiance per year with sunshine for roughly 46% of daylight hours. Its latitude implies a climate characterised by four distinct seasons with warm summers and cold winters.
